The last visas have arrived, Marc Marquez is also on the Madrid-London-Dehli flight and therefore the Indian GP can start today with the usual press conferences.

No alarms, although we won't get our first impressions of the track until tomorrow, but Loris Capirossi has reassured us, and even Dan Rossomondo, Dorna's new Chief Commercial Officer, can breathe a sigh of relief with a well-centered tweet:"Thank you to all the teams riders media who have been patient during this logistical challenge. Thank you to all of our personnel in India and Europe who have worked endless hours.  We are lucky to bring this sport to 1.4B people. Judge us over time and not by a moment in time.
